## Step 4: Tune cold starts

After moving Fernwick's order handlers to the Quillbase serverless runtime, cold starts jumped to ~4s. Enable provisioned warm pools and trim the dependency bundle before cutover. Do not skip this; checkout latency alerts will fire otherwise. The warm-pool settings currently applied in staging are listed below.

deployment values, tahof-baweg:
[brieth]
team = nordor
access_code = ac_abc511
owner = tamael.quenvan
host = brieth.halixlabs.example
port = 9000
peer = zorok.plorvaforge.example
salt = 02a603a5
pin = 1472

Test plan: Mapline address autocomplete widget. Hey sec folks — before you dig in, here's the gist. We're fuzzing the suggestion endpoint with partial addresses, unicode junk, and oversized payloads to check for injection and rate-limit bypasses. Also verifying the widget never caches suggestions client-side beyond the session. Staging tenant is Kestrelton, sandbox only, no real data. All endpoints require auth, so to replay the captured requests yourself, use the token below.

portal login ticket: eyJhbGciOiJIUzI1NiIsInR5cCI6IkpXVCJ9.eyJzdWIiOiI1UzNVIIn0.fZxK7GgI

## Break-Glass Access: SheetForge Export Service

When the SheetForge exporter exceeds its memory ceiling during large spreadsheet exports, on-call staff may need emergency access to the tuning console to raise limits or kill stuck jobs. Standard SSO is bypassed under break-glass; all actions are logged to the Varrow audit stream and reviewed within 48 hours. Access requires the emergency vault entry maintained by the platform team. The recovery passphrase for that vault entry is as follows.

unlock words, baweg-bafop: raleth-zoriel-kelix-tammir-quenmir-zorys-eliix-zorox-istion